    Barboza trains here locally and I've seen him at his gym before. His leg kicks make Aldo's look mild. I would love to see how much damage Lullo suffered to his leg. That looked painful.

    That being said, Lullo does some decent work from his guard. That flexibility was amazing. I wonder how many gogoplata's Lullo's finished in his career?

    Barboza is an undefeated guy and it will be fun to watch him progress. A 5'11" LW with lethal leg kicks will easily make some noise in the division.
